Great sports. Great team. Happy little and big people!

My son started Judo with Gordon since he started primary one. Gordon is fantastic with kids with lots of patience. He even puts up with the parents (like me) who keep swapping classes through the years for various reasons. My son is now in senior school and unfortunately we recently had to stop as he has overcommitted himself.
They also have various parties for the kids, holiday camps and trips to Japan with the older ones… we have had many happy pictures and memories 🤗
Also it is a fraction of the price, compared to another martial arts group locally (which in my opinion is no where as friendly and committed as Gordon is).
I would most definitely recommend for kids of all age 👍🏼. And they do adult classes too (Tempted to try but not brave enough yet 🤣).
